Output dbb31a0bfe389113396e12e615242e63f7f5d202ec006572aae0498024d5aecd:0

value
997135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67c23f4a885549ec54d3856f7aeeb8e34b43cfa OP_EQUAL
address
3MF7F2RHkidNiFLL6MgCSL5TjaeL9gEiTR
transaction
dbb31a0bfe389113396e12e615242e63f7f5d202ec006572aae0498024d5aecd
confirmations
402292
spent
true